    Mass vaccination of the new crown vaccine has significantly reduced the risk of death for patients with new crown pneumonia


    The new crown pneumonia recently researchers examined the effect of intensive vaccination against Israel's new crown pneumonia mortality


    The researchers collected data on people over 50 in the Clalit database.


    A total of 843208 participant data were collected, of which 758118 (90%) received booster injections during the 54-day study period


    65 participants in the strengthening group and 137 participants in the control group died due to Covid-19 (the risk of death was 0.

    Studies believe that in people who have completed the BNT162b2 vaccination for at least 5 months, the third shot can reduce the risk of death from new coronary pneumonia by 90%
